Amy Gorin, MS, RDN is a nationally recognized registered dietitian nutritionist, media RD, and writer in the New York City area. Before becoming a dietitian, she held nutrition and health editor positions at Health, Prevention, Weight Watchers Magazine, WeightWatchers.com, Parents, and American Baby. Amy pens a weekly nutrition-focused blog, The Eat List, for WeightWatchers.com—and her nutrition- and health-focused writing has appeared in dozens of national and international publications, including Parade, Dr. Oz the Good Life, FoxNews.com, FoodNetwork.com, Women’s Health, Shape.com, WomansDay.com, RedbookMag.com, ReadersDigest.com, Runner’s World, and more. Amy was honored as one of 10 dietitians as a 2018 and 2017 Unilever Agent of Change. She was also recognized as a 2016 RD of the Day by Today’s Dietitian.
Amy loves creating and photographing healthy vegetarian recipes and has had several of them published in cookbooks, including The Runner’s World Cookbook. She’s frequently interviewed by the media and has been quoted in hundreds of articles in publications, including The New York Times, Washington Post, USNews.com, New York Post, Parade.com, Self.com, Shape, Prevention, Women’s Health, MensFitness.com, and many more. She has also been featured on CBS Up to the Minute, as well as Associated Press video and radio. Amy serves as a nutrition consultant to brands and commodity boards that she loves—helping to create and share effective nutrition communications through print, broadcast, and social media, as well as recipes and more.
